Anastasia Button is an adjunct professor in Executive Education at the University of Denver Daniels College of Business. She is the author of #NewJobNewLife: The Millennial’s Take-Charge Plan for Success. Anastasia is also a speaker, consultant, and instructor who caters to employers, associations, and business clubs. She aims to train them on how they can benefit from leading the millennial generation.

Usual Mistakes Committed by Business Owners and Entrepreneurs
- If you’re not connected with your team, they will tend to have different values, as well as what they want out of work. Everyone’s values and how they communicate with others are different.
- If you do not understand this, it means that you do not really know your company.
- It is essential to connect the gaps, particularly between generations, to resolve problems. It makes the individuals and the group more productive.
How to Close the Gap
- Dual mentorship programs: Experienced employees may pass the knowledge down to the new ones.
- It is also an excellent opportunity for experienced employees to learn from the younger generation.
- This can also foster good communication.
